The Bright Path Ishayas’ Ascension meditation method is surprisingly quick to learn. It is typically presented during a weekend.
Classes are always provided by authorised instructors . All of them have completed 6 months of residential training, which ensures you get excellent quality instruction .
No belief is required to practise this system.
Repeat The Class For Free, And Ongoing Support
After you have finished your class , you can redo the course (or part of it) as many times as you fancy , at no cost , all over the UK and abroad as well. Each time you repeat , you’ll meet different teachers who will discuss their experiences , therefore no two weekend classes are the same.
Following the weekend course there is lifetime encouragement readily available with weekly or once a month meetings in numerous locations around the UK, teachers available, bulletins and follow-on classes, and online events.

What practising looks like
The Ishayas’ meditation practice is an age-old way to discover inner calmness , extra peace, understanding and creative imagination. Although it has ancient origins in the East, it is perfectly suited to the very active minds, and 21st-century lives we go through. No belief is needed to practise this meditation , and it is successfully and pleasantly put to use around the planet by tens of 1000s of users of numerous backgrounds.
The majority of participants discover it an incredibly practical and fulfilling practice , taking 15 or 20 minutes a couple of times daily to close their eyes and make use of the method.

Eyes-open, anywhere
Arguably the most convenient qualities of the Ishayas’ meditation technique is that you can do it with your eyes open as you take on your daily tasks – working , carrying out the food shopping , driving the car, performing sporting activity , spending quality time with friends and family.
Eyes-open meditating serves to help keep you ‘in the present moment’ and much more sharp . You’ll be more open to see and receive things that you may well not have spotted previously. It really helps reduce the unfavourable effects of stress-filled activities and enhances your appreciation and pleasure in your life. It offers you a higher connection to the world about you and a more productive attitude to life.
